Perbezaan Antara OpenVPN dan PPTP

Isi kandungan:

Perbezaan Antara OpenVPN dan PPTP
Perbezaan Antara OpenVPN dan PPTP

Video: Perbezaan Antara OpenVPN dan PPTP

Video: Perbezaan Antara OpenVPN dan PPTP
Video: Apa Itu Artificial Intelligence? 2024, November
Anonim

OpenVPN lwn PPTP

Perbezaan antara OpenVPN dan PPTP adalah sangat penting untuk mengetahui topik apabila ia berkaitan dengan Rangkaian Peribadi Maya. Rangkaian Peribadi Maya (VPN) ialah teknik yang digunakan untuk mengembangkan rangkaian peribadi melalui rangkaian awam seperti Internet. Pelbagai teknik telah dilaksanakan untuk mencipta VPN dan kedua-dua OpenVPN dan PPTP adalah kaedah sedemikian. PPTP, yang bermaksud Point to Point Tunneling Protocol, telah diperkenalkan oleh Microsoft dan tersedia seawal dari Windows 95. OpenVPN, sebaliknya, ialah penyelesaian perisian sumber terbuka yang diperkenalkan pada tahun 2001. Kedua-dua PPTP dan OpenVPN adalah tersedia merentasi berbilang platform daripada PC ke penghala pada kebanyakan sistem pengendalian yang digunakan, tetapi kedua-duanya mempunyai kelebihan dan kelemahan tersendiri.

Apakah itu OpenVPN?

OpenVPN ialah perisian yang boleh digunakan untuk mencipta Rangkaian Peribadi Maya (VPN). Pelaksanaannya adalah sumber terbuka dan ia dikeluarkan di bawah lesen GNU GPL. Versi pertama telah dikeluarkan pada tahun 2001 dan kini ia telah berkembang dengan kapasiti yang besar. Perisian ini disokong merentasi pelbagai platform termasuk Windows, Linux, Mac OS X dan juga FreeBSD. Bukan sahaja pada komputer peribadi dan pelayan tetapi juga pada peranti terbenam yang menjalankan perisian tegar seperti open-WRT, DD-WRT dan tomato OpenVPN disokong. Pada masa kini, terdapat pelaksanaan untuk platform mudah alih seperti iOS dan Android juga. Aplikasi ini sepadan dengan seni bina pelayan pelanggan di mana satu dikonfigurasikan sebagai pelayan dan satu atau beberapa dikonfigurasikan sebagai pelanggan untuk menyambung ke pelayan OpenVPN. Malah penghala boleh dikonfigurasikan sama ada sebagai pelanggan atau pelayan.

Kelebihan hebat OpenVPN ialah keselamatan peringkat tingginya. Ia menggunakan perpustakaan OpenSSL untuk menyediakan teknik keselamatan seperti penyulitan dan pengesahan sambil membenarkan banyak algoritma kriptografi seperti AES, triple DES, RC5 dan Blowfish. Satu lagi kelebihan istimewa ialah keupayaan yang dimilikinya untuk berfungsi melalui NAT (Terjemahan Alamat Rangkaian) dan pelayan proksi sementara ia juga mampu memintas tembok api. Perkhidmatan berjalan lalai pada port 1194 tetapi boleh ditukar oleh pengguna jika perlu. Kedua-dua TCP dan UDP disokong sebagai protokol lapisan pengangkutan dan jika perlu Protokol Internet versi 6 juga disokong. Jika perlu, pemampatan LZO boleh digunakan untuk memampatkan aliran. Pada masa ini, ini ialah pelaksanaan VPN yang paling banyak digunakan pada komputer dan juga peranti terbenam.

Perbezaan Antara openVPN dan PPTP
Perbezaan Antara openVPN dan PPTP
Perbezaan Antara openVPN dan PPTP
Perbezaan Antara openVPN dan PPTP

Apakah itu PPTP?

Protokol Terowong Titik ke Titik juga merupakan kaedah yang boleh digunakan untuk mencipta VPN. Protokol ini diterbitkan oleh konsortium Microsoft dan pada mulanya ia digunakan untuk mencipta VPN melalui rangkaian dial up windows. Protokol itu sendiri tidak mentakrifkan sebarang penyulitan dan prosedur pengesahan tetapi sebaliknya keselamatan bergantung pada terowong protokol titik ke titik. Microsoft menggunakan MPPE (Microsoft Point to Point Encryption Protocol) dalam MS-CHAP (Microsoft Challenge Handshake Authentication Protocol) untuk menyediakan keselamatan. Banyak platform termasuk tingkap mempunyai keupayaan PPTP terbina dalam sistem yang membenarkan pengguna menggunakan perkhidmatan dengan usaha yang minimum untuk konfigurasi hanya dengan menggunakan nama pengguna, kata laluan dan nama pelayan. Dari Windows 95 Windows mempunyai sokongan terbina untuk PPTP. Selain daripada Windows, sistem pengendalian seperti Linux, Android, FreeBSD, OS X dan iOS juga mempunyai sokongan terbina dalam untuk PPTP.

Kelemahan terbesar dalam PPTP ialah kehadiran isu keselamatan yang mempunyai beberapa kelemahan yang diketahui. Sambungan PPTP dimulakan dengan berkomunikasi melalui port TCP 1723 dan kemudian terowong GRE (General Routing Encapsulation) dicipta. Jadi dengan melumpuhkan trafik GRE, sambungan PPTP boleh disekat dengan mudah.

Apakah perbezaan antara OpenVPN dan PPTP?

• PPTP ialah protokol yang digunakan untuk melaksanakan VPN manakala OpenVPN ialah penyelesaian perisian sumber terbuka yang digunakan untuk melaksanakan VPN.

• PPTP telah diperkenalkan oleh Microsoft manakala OpenVPN ditulis oleh seseorang yang dipanggil James Yonan.

• MPPE dan MS-CHAP digunakan untuk melaksanakan keselamatan dalam PPTP. OpenVPN melaksanakan SSL/TLS terbuka berasaskan keselamatannya menggunakan perpustakaan OpenSSL.

• Terdapat beberapa kelemahan keselamatan utama dalam PPTP, tetapi OpenVPN tidak mempunyai kelemahan utama yang diketahui sedemikian.

• Sokongan PPTP terbina dalam semua sistem pengendalian arus perdana termasuk Windows, Linux dan FreeBSD, Android, OS X dan iOS, tetapi OpenVPN mesti dipasang kerana ia tidak terbina dalam OS. Walau bagaimanapun, OpenVPN turut menyokong semua sistem pengendalian di atas apabila dipasang.

• PPTP sangat mudah untuk dikonfigurasikan kerana yang diperlukan hanyalah nama pengguna, kata laluan dan alamat pelayan. Walau bagaimanapun, sebaliknya, OpenVPN melibatkan konfigurasi yang agak sukar di mana fail tertentu mesti diedit dan parameter mesti ditetapkan.

• PPTP menggunakan port 1723 dan protokol GRE. OpenVPN menggunakan port 1194 tetapi boleh ditukar kepada mana-mana.

• PPTP boleh disekat dengan mudah oleh tembok api manakala OpenVPN boleh memintas banyak tembok api dengan menetapkan port kepada beberapa port yang diketahui seperti 443.

• OpenVPN berfungsi merentas NAT dan pelayan proksi dengan mudah berbanding PPTP.

• PPTP jauh lebih pantas daripada OpenVPN.

• OpenVPN boleh dipercayai melalui sambungan rangkaian yang tidak stabil berbanding PPTP kerana ia boleh pulih dengan mudah.

• OpenVPN boleh disesuaikan dan dikonfigurasikan secara meluas merentas pelbagai tetapan seperti yang dikehendaki, tetapi PPTP tidak boleh dikonfigurasikan.

Ringkasan:

OpenVPN lwn PPTP

PPTP ialah protokol yang digunakan untuk melaksanakan VPN di mana ia diperkenalkan oleh Microsoft. OpenVPN ialah penyelesaian perisian sumber terbuka yang menggunakan protokol SSL/TLS dan perpustakaan OpenSSL untuk melaksanakan keselamatan. Kelebihan asas PPTP ialah kemudahan untuk mengkonfigurasi dan ketersediaan terbina dalam pelbagai sistem pengendalian. Walau bagaimanapun, ia mempunyai pelbagai kelemahan keselamatan, jadi ia tidak disyorkan untuk kes yang memerlukan keselamatan yang tinggi. OpenVPN jauh lebih selamat tetapi ia mesti dipasang sebagai perisian pihak ketiga dan konfigurasinya agak sukar, tetapi ia boleh dipercayai walaupun pada sambungan rangkaian yang tidak stabil.

Disyorkan: